Ingredients: |
Ingredients: 1 1/2 lbs. cheese filled tortellini (egg and spinach for color) 1 T. chopped Italian parsley 1 T. minced dill (I use dry) 2 T. basil (fresh or dry) 6 oz. prosciutto, shredded 2 roasted peppers (drained, out of jar), cut in strips 1/3 c. pine nuts 1 1/2 T. grated parmesan cheese
Dressing: 1/2 c. red wine vinegar 1 1/2 tsp. dijon mustard (Grey Poupon) 1 1/3 c. extra virgin olive oil salt and pepper to taste
|
|
Directions: |
Directions:Cook cheese tortellini "al dente" and refresh with cold water - drain.
Dressing: In a large bowl combine: 1/2 c. red wine vinegar 1 1/2 tsp. dijon mustard (Grey Poupon) 1 1/3 c. extra virgin olive oil salt and pepper to taste
Stir in: 1 T. chopped Italian parsley 1 T. minced dill (I use dry) 2 T. basil (fresh or dry)
Add: The pasta 6 oz. prosciutto, shredded 2 roasted peppers (drained, out of jar OK), cut in strips 1/3 c. pine nuts 1 1/2 T. grated parmesan cheese
Toss and chill for at least an hour. If in cold weather bring to room temperature to melt olive oil which solidifies in cold. |

Personal
Notes: Mrs. Noonan made this marvelous pasta salad for a school event long before such salads were in vogue. It has been a family favorite since first bite. I fact, the faculty working in the kitchen for this event sampled so much of it there was none left to serve!!
